'Banks to remain stressed next year too'

Image

Press Trust Of India Mumbai

Maintaining negative outlook on the country’s banking sector, Fitch Ratings on Thursday said gross bad assets of domestic banks could reach 4.2 per cent of advances this financial year and the asset quality could remain stressed over the next year.

He said, ”There is a risk our initial gross NPA ratio forecast of 3.75 per cent could rise to 4.2 per cent this financial year due to a more protracted downturn, impact of which should be felt over next three-four quarters.”
